Dashboard Overview

The Deepns dashboard provides real-time insights into your website traffic and user behavior.

Key Metrics

Visitors

See your total unique visitors:

  • Real-time visitors - Current active users
  • Total visitors - Unique visitors in selected period
  • Returning visitors - Users who visited before
  • New visitors - First-time visitors

Pageviews

Track page activity:

  • Total pageviews - All page loads
  • Views per visitor - Average pages per session
  • Top pages - Most visited pages
  • Page duration - Average time on page

Events

Monitor custom events:

  • Event count - Total events fired
  • Top events - Most frequent events
  • Event trends - Events over time
  • Conversion rates - Goal completion rates

Data Export

Export your analytics data:

  1. Select date range
  2. Apply filters
  3. Click “Export”
  4. Choose format (CSV, JSON, or Excel)
  5. Download file

Custom Reports

Create custom reports:

  1. Navigate to Reports > New Report
  2. Select metrics to include
  3. Apply filters and segments
  4. Save report
  5. Schedule automated delivery (optional)

Alerts & Notifications

Set up automated alerts:

  1. Go to Settings > Alerts
  2. Create new alert
  3. Define conditions (e.g., traffic spike, goal completion)
  4. Choose notification method (email, Slack, webhook)
  5. Activate alert

Keyboard Shortcuts

Speed up navigation:

  • d - Toggle date picker
  • e - Export data
  • f - Open filters
  • r - Refresh data
  • ? - Show all shortcuts
